Another potato variety I highly recommend for this purpose is Yukon Golds, which happens to be my second favorite.<\/p>\n<table style=\"height: 55px;\" width=\"549\">\n<thead>\n<tr>\n<th>Preparation Time<\/th>\n<th>Cooking Time<\/th>\n<th>Total Time<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<\/thead>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td>5 minutes<\/td>\n<td>20 minutes<\/td>\n<td>25 minutes<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table>\n<h2><strong><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">Ingredients:<\/span><\/strong><\/h2>\n<ul>\n<li><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">4 medium russet potatoes washed and scrubbed<\/span><\/li>\n<li><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">\u00bc cup olive oil<\/span><\/li>\n<li><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">1 teaspoon Italian seasoning<\/span><\/li>\n<li><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">\u00bd teaspoon garlic powder<\/span><\/li>\n<li><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">\u00bd teaspoon salt or to taste<\/span><\/li>\n<li><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">\u00bd teaspoon pepper or to taste<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">Instructions:<\/span><\/h2>\n<ol>\n<li><strong><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">Slice your potatoes:<\/span><\/strong><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">\u00a0Place a potato on a cutting board between two chopsticks or skewers. Slice the potato into \u00bc inch slices, but do not slide the knife down, the chopsticks should prevent you from doing that. Repeat with remaining potatoes.<\/span><\/li>\n<li><strong><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">Prep the seasoning:\u00a0<\/span><\/strong><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">In a small bowl combine the olive oil, Italian seasoning, garlic powder, salt, and pepper.<\/span><\/li>\n<li><strong><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">Brush the potatoes:<\/span><\/strong><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">\u00a0Place the potatoes at the bottom of your air fryer basket and brush generously with the olive oil mixture all around.<\/span><\/li>\n<li><strong><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">Cook the potatoes:<\/span><\/strong><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">\u00a0Cook at 380\u00b0F for 15 to 20 minutes or until fork tender.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<h2><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">tips &amp; notes:<\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">To ensure optimal results, avoid overcrowding the air fryer basket and refrain from stacking the potatoes on top of each other. If you have a small basket, you may only be able to fit two potatoes at a time. Keep in mind that the cooking time may vary depending on the size of your potatoes.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">You have the option to peel the potatoes or leave them unpeeled. If you choose to keep the peel, make sure to wash them thoroughly before proceeding with the instructions.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">Any leftover potatoes can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span data-preserver-spaces=\"true\">To regain that delightful crispy texture, simply place your leftover fries in a single layer within the air fryer. Set the air fryer to 350\u00b0F and cook for approximately 3-4 minutes, adjusting the time based on your desired level of crispiness.<\/span><\/p>\n<h2 class=\"wprm-recipe-header wprm-recipe-nutrition-header wprm-block-text-bold wprm-align-left wprm-header-decoration-none\"><span id=\"nutrition_facts\">Nutrition facts:<\/span><\/h2>\n<table style=\"height: 398px;\" width=\"615\">\n<thead>\n<tr>\n<th>Nutrient<\/th>\n<th>Amount<\/th>\n<th>Daily Value (%)<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<\/thead>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td>Calories<\/td>\n<td>291 kcal<\/td>\n<td>15%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Carbohydrates<\/td>\n<td>39g<\/td>\n<td>13%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Protein<\/td>\n<td>5g<\/td>\n<td>10%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Fat<\/td>\n<td>14g<\/td>\n<td>22%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Saturated Fat<\/td>\n<td>2g<\/td>\n<td>13%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Sodium<\/td>\n<td>302mg<\/td>\n<td>13%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Potassium<\/td>\n<td>903mg<\/td>\n<td>26%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Fiber<\/td>\n<td>3g<\/td>\n<td>13%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Sugar<\/td>\n<td>1g<\/td>\n<td>1%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Vitamin A<\/td>\n<td>12 IU<\/td>\n<td>\u2013<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Vitamin C<\/td>\n<td>12mg<\/td>\n<td>15%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Calcium<\/td>\n<td>37mg<\/td>\n<td>4%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Iron<\/td>\n<td>2mg<\/td>\n<td>11%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>These Air Fryer Hasselback Potatoes are a fancy and delicious way to fry your potatoes!
